Frequently Asked Questions: Toyota 4Runner Off Road Parts & Accessories
We always recommend starting with protection. The 4Runner is incredibly capable out of the box, but the factory skid plates are thin and offer limited coverage. A full skid plate package—protecting your engine, transmission, and transfer case—is the most critical modification you can make to prevent expensive damage. We also suggest adding rock sliders early on. Unlike factory running boards which are just for steps, our sliders bolt directly to the frame to support the entire weight of the vehicle, protecting your rocker panels from crushing impacts on the trail.
Yes, we have engineered specific skid plates to accommodate the Kinetic Dynamic Suspension System (KDSS) found on many 5th Gen 4Runners. Because the KDSS hydraulic lines and sway bar mechanisms sit lower and move differently than the standard suspension, our KDSS-compatible engine skid plates feature a specialized design. We added specific clearances and altered the mounting structure to ensure you get maximum protection without interfering with the suspension’s articulation or crushing the hydraulic lines.
Absolutely not. We know that drilling holes into your roof is a major commitment and a leak risk, so we designed our full-length roof rack to be completely bolt-on. It utilizes the existing factory mounting points on the 4Runner’s roof, making installation straightforward. We also use a rubber mounting block system that seals out moisture far better than silicone, so you can haul rooftop tents and heavy off-road gear without worrying about water getting into your headliner.
This is the most common question we get. If your primary goal is rock crawling where you will be dragging the truck’s belly over granite, steel is the superior choice for its raw abrasion resistance. However, for most overlanders and daily drivers, we highly recommend our aluminum skid plates. They offer incredible strength but weigh roughly half as much as steel. This weight saving is huge for the 4Runner, helping you maintain better fuel economy and preventing suspension sag without sacrificing the armor you need.
We offer our rock sliders in two angles: 5-degree and 20-degree. The 20-degree option is a favorite among off-road enthusiasts because it tucks the slider tighter to the body, providing better ground clearance and a sleek, high-and-tight look. While the 5-degree option makes for a better flat step for family members, the 20-degree slider still offers a kickout that can be used as a step to reach your roof rack, while maximizing your clearance for technical trails.
The 4Runner’s high ground clearance makes the catalytic converters an easy target for thieves. We offer catalytic converter guards that bolt directly onto our transmission skid plate, creating a robust physical barrier. These guards make it incredibly difficult for thieves to access the cats with a saw, while also protecting them from off-road debris. We designed them with vents to dissipate heat, ensuring your exhaust system functions perfectly while keeping your truck secure.
The 4Runner has a long wheelbase, which often puts the fuel tank right in the line of fire when cresting sharp hills or large rocks. The factory tank cover is made of thin sheet metal that can dent easily, which reduces fuel capacity and can even damage the fuel pump assembly inside. Our aftermarket gas tank skid plate is a massive upgrade in strength, capable of supporting the vehicle’s weight. We strongly recommend the aluminum version here, as it saves significant weight compared to the heavy steel alternatives while still offering ample protection.
The “Viper Cut” is a popular modification where 4Runner owners trim the outer corners of the plastic front bumper to expose the front tires for a more aggressive look and better clearance. We developed our High Clearance Wings specifically to complement this mod. They replace the flimsy internal plastic liners that get exposed after cutting, providing real protection for your washer fluid reservoir and other components while giving the cut bumper a finished, professional appearance.
On the 5th Gen 4Runner, the lower rear shock mounts hang very low and are notoriously prone to catching on rocks. It is common to smash the mounting bolt or damage the shock body effectively ending your day on the trail. Our rear shock skids are a simple, bolt-on solution that armors this vulnerable point. They create a smooth steel ramp that allows your axle to slide over rocks instead of getting hung up, protecting your expensive suspension components.
